Navigating the World Without a Driver's License: Exploring Alternatives and Implications
In today's world, where movement is a foundation of life, the concept of living without a driver's license may seem complicated. Nevertheless, for some individuals, the decision to give up a driver's license is a conscious option driven by numerous aspects, including environmental concerns, expense, and individual preference. This post delves into the alternatives to driving and the implications of living without a driver's license, supplying an extensive guide for those considering this way of life.
Understanding the Decision
Picking not to have a driver's license is an individual choice that can stem from a number of factors. For some, it's a commitment to minimizing their carbon footprint and promoting sustainable living. Others discover the cost of owning and preserving an automobile prohibitive, while some merely choose the convenience and liberty of other modes of transport. Regardless of the inspiration, living without a driver's license needs cautious planning and a desire to adjust.
Alternatives to Driving
Mass transit
- Buses and Trains: Public transport systems, such as buses and trains, are typically the most reliable and economical alternatives. They are accessible in the majority of city areas and supply a structured way to browse cities and rural areas.
- Train and Light Rail: In bigger cities, trains and light rail systems offer quick and efficient travel, often bypassing rush hour and decreasing travel time.
Ride-Sharing Services
- Uber and Lyft: These popular ride-sharing apps provide on-demand transportation, making it easy to get around without a car. They are particularly helpful for late-night travel and in areas with restricted public transportation.
- Carpooling: Joining or forming carpool groups can minimize expenses and ecological impact. Lots of community platforms and apps help with carpooling for regular commutes.
Bicycles and E-Scooters
- Bikes: Cycling is a healthy and environmentally friendly method to travel, specifically for shorter distances. Numerous cities have committed bike lanes and bike-sharing programs to motivate this mode of transportation.
- Electric Scooters: E-scooters are a stylish and hassle-free option for quick, brief trips. They are frequently available through rental services in metropolitan areas and can be a fun option to conventional modes of transportation.
Walking and Jogging
- Walking: For those living in walkable neighborhoods, walking is a basic and efficient method to remain active and get around. It's free, needs no unique devices, and benefits the environment.
- Jogging: Similar to walking, jogging can be a healthy and affordable method to travel, specifically for brief ranges.
Electric and Hybrid Vehicles
- Electric Scooters and Bikes: For those who still want the benefit of a personal vehicle but are concerned about the environment, electric scooters and bikes are a viable choice. They are low-maintenance and produce less emissions.
- Hybrid Cars: If the choice to prevent a driver's license is mainly due to ecological issues, however the requirement for a car is unavoidable, hybrid automobiles provide a middle ground. They combine conventional gasoline engines with electric motors to minimize fuel intake and emissions.
Telecommuting and Remote Work
- Work from Home: Many companies now offer remote work alternatives, allowing workers to work from home or other locations. This can considerably decrease the requirement for daily commuting and the associated costs.

Implications of Living Without a Driver's License
Financial Savings
- Minimized Vehicle Costs: Not having a car implies preventing expenditures such as car payments, insurance, maintenance, and fuel.
- Public Transportation Costs: While mass transit does have costs, they are generally lower than those connected with owning a car.
Ecological Impact
- Lower Carbon Emissions: By preventing making use of individual cars, people can considerably reduce their carbon footprint, contributing to a more sustainable environment.
- Decreased Traffic Congestion: Fewer automobiles on the roadway can lead to minimized traffic jam, making travel more efficient for everyone.
Health Benefits
- Increased Physical Activity: Using options like strolling, jogging, and biking can enhance physical health and psychological wellness.
- Lowered Stress: Avoiding the daily hassles of driving, such as traffic and parking, can cause a more relaxed and stress-free lifestyle.
Social and Community Engagement
- Neighborhood Connections: Relying on public transport or ride-sharing services can cultivate a sense of neighborhood and social interaction.
- Support for Local Businesses: Walking or cycling to local organizations can assist support the regional economy and decrease reliance on large, environmentally hostile corporations.
Legal and Practical Considerations
- Identification Issues: In lots of nations, a driver's license functions as a primary kind of identification. People without a license might need to carry alternative forms of ID, such as a passport or state-issued ID card.
- Travel Restrictions: Without a driver's license, travel to remote locations or locations with restricted public transport can be difficult. Planning ahead and utilizing alternative transport approaches is important.
Frequently asked questions
Q: How can I navigate if I live in a rural location without a driver's license?
- A: In rural locations, options like ride-sharing services, carpooling, and public transport might be limited. In addition, many rural locations have community transport services that can be accessed for important trips.
Q: Can I still take a trip worldwide without a driver's license?

Q: What are the very best apps for discovering ride-sharing and carpooling alternatives?
- A: Popular apps for ride-sharing include Uber, Lyft, and Bolt. For carpooling, Waze Carpool, Ridester, and Scoop are highly recommended. These apps frequently offer real-time details on readily available rides and assist connect you with chauffeurs heading in the same direction.
Q: How do I manage without a driver's license if it is needed for numerous forms of identification?
- A: In many places, a state-issued ID card or a passport can act as a primary type of identification. It's also an excellent concept to carry several kinds of ID, such as a charge card or a citizen registration card, to guarantee you are gotten ready for numerous scenarios.
Q: Are there any health dangers related to using mass transit?
- A: While public transport can expose people to a greater risk of transmittable illness, especially in congested conditions, the benefits often outweigh the risks. Practicing good health, such as washing hands routinely and using a mask, can assist alleviate these dangers. Furthermore, many public transportation systems have actually carried out safety steps to protect passengers.
Q: What are the ecological benefits of not driving a car?

- A: Not driving a car can substantially minimize your carbon footprint. Cars are a significant source of greenhouse gas emissions, and by deciding for public transportation, biking, or strolling, you can add to a much healthier environment. This also assists reduce air pollution and traffic jam, improving overall quality of life.
Living without a driver's license is a possible and typically useful choice for lots of people. By checking out and utilizing alternative modes of transport, one can conserve cash, minimize their environmental impact, and enhance their health and well-being. While there are challenges, such as browsing identification and travel concerns, the benefits typically make the effort rewarding. Whether driven by individual worths or practical considerations, the choice to forgo a driver's license can lead to a more sustainable and satisfying way of life.
